Google threatens to remove its search function in Australia

Google has threatened to remove Google Search in Australia if a proposed new law requiring it to pay news organisations for content is passed.  A proposed law, introduced to Parliament in December, will force Facebook and Google to negotiate fees with news companies whose stories appear on their platforms.  Under the world-first proposal, if a negotiation … Read more

Tech elite ‘see things differently to other wealthy business leaders’ 

Technology’s elite sees the world in different light to other ultra-wealthy business leaders outside the tech industry, according to a new study.  German and US researchers investigated the worldviews of the 100 richest people in the tech world, as listed by Forbes. Included were leaders of ‘the big nine’ – Amazon, Google, Facebook, Tencent, Baidu, Alibaba, Microsoft, IBM and Apple … Read more

Pizza is the world’s favourite takeaway meal but Chinese is top in Britain and America

A reworked world map has revealed the most popular takeaway choices around the globe – and it’s pizza that’s the runaway winner. On the map – generated using Google search data – country names have been supplemented by their residents’ most-searched-for takeaway cuisine. Pizza is top in 44 countries, including India and Germany, while Chinese … Read more
